📌 What is a CAGR Growth Calculator?
A CAGR Growth Calculator is an online or software tool that calculates the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of an investment.
CAGR is the rate at which an investment grows annually over a specified period, assuming profits are reinvested. It’s widely used in finance for:
- Stocks, mutual funds, ETFs
- Business revenue or profit growth
- Portfolio performance comparison
Formula for CAGR:CAGR=(BeginningValueEndingValue)n1−1
Where:
- Ending Value = Value at the end of the period
- Beginning Value = Value at the start
- n = Number of years
A CAGR calculator does all this math for you instantly.

🛠️ 20 FAQs – CAGR Growth Calculator
1. What is CAGR?
Compound Annual Growth Rate measures the annualized rate of return over time.
2. Is CAGR the same as average return?
No, CAGR accounts for compounding, while average return is a simple mean.
3. Can it be negative?
Yes, if the ending value is less than the beginning value.
4. Can CAGR be used for stocks?
Yes, it’s commonly used to evaluate stock performance over time.
5. Does it include dividends?
Only if you include them in the ending value.
6. Can I calculate CAGR for 5 months or 10 years?
Yes, just convert months to years (e.g., 5 months = 0.4167 years).
7. Is CAGR always reliable?
It shows smooth growth, but doesn’t account for volatility between periods.
8. Can it be used for business growth?
Yes, for revenue, profits, or market share growth analysis.
